    Comparison of shaping ability of two different rotary nickel-titanium preparation systems and two different hand preparation systems in curved root canals
    (Cumhuriyet University Faculty of Dentistry, 2010) Konanli, Melih; Timur Esener, I.; Akpinar, Kerem Engin; Kuştarci, Alper
    Purpose: The purpose of this study was to compare shaping ability of Quantec LX and Profile 29 rotary NiTi instruments and Nitiflex and stainless steel hand instruments in curved canals. Material and Methods: In this present study, mesial canals of 48 mandibular molar teeth possesing 25-40° of curvature angle were separated into 4 groups in a manner each group including 12 canals. The preparation groups were Nitiflex and H hand instruments, Profile 29 and Quantec LX rotary NiTi instruments. At the end of the study, changes of canal curvature and working lenght, instrument fractures and perforations were recorded. Data were analysed statistically using Wilcoxon, Kruskal-Wallis and Mann-Whitney U tests. Results: More changes of canal curvature and working lenght were observed in the rotary NiTi preparation systems than stainless steel files. In the stainless steel and Nitiflex files, no instrument fracture was found. Stainless steel files group was occured strip perforations, while rotary NiTi preparation systems were occured lateral preforations. Conclusion: In conclusion, rotary NiTi preparation systems were found to prepare curved root canals more effective than hand preparation systems.

    Evaluation of the apical leakage amount of three different root canal filling techniques by dye penetration method
    (Gulhane Medical School, University of Health Sciences, 2012) Altunbaş, Demet; Kaya, Betül; Arslan, Dilara; Zan, Recai; Kuştarci, Alper; Akpinar, Kerem Engin
    The purpose of this study was to evaluate the apical leakage amount of the root canals filled with Thermafil technique, thermoplasticized injectable gutta-percha technique and lateral condensation technique by dye penetration method. In the study, 45 extracted human maxillary incisor teeth were used. After root canal cleaning and shaping, the teeth were divided into three groups of 15 teeth in each according to the technique of root canal filling: Group 1; lateral condensation technique, Group 2; Thermafil technique and Group 3; thermoplasticised injectable gutta-percha technique. After filling the roots, the root surfaces were coated with a double layer of nail varnish, except for the 2 mm part of the apical area, and immersed in Indian ink for 15 days. Dye penetration at the apical level was assessed with the clearing technique. Results of the study were evaluated statistically by using Kruskal-Wallis and Mann-Whitney U tests. There were no statistically significant differences between Group 1 and Group 3, and Group 2 and Group 3 (p>0.05), while a statistically significant difference was found between Group 1 and Group 2 (p<0.05). The mean apical leakage values were, from lower to higher, Group 2, Group 3 and Group 1, respectively. In conclusion the least leakage was observed with Thermafil technique with the use of dye penetration method. Therefore Thermafil technique can be regarded as an efficient filling system in achieving a successful endodontic therapy. © Gülhane Askeri Ti{dotless}p Akademisi 2012.
